Abstract
This paper outlines a conceptual study to develop a feasible design for the blanket transporter. Requirements were obtained via functional analysis and kinematic analysis of the breeder blanket replacement allowing development of concepts for the main kinematic mechanism. Evaluation lead to down-selection of a concept for further development: A Hybrid Kinematic Mechanism with the first three of its degrees of freedom as a parallel mechanism. The proposed concept demonstrates potential for developing and integrating technologies within the blanket transporter to produce an engineering design that can validate the blanket replacement strategy and hence viability of the DEMO concept.
